Awarded to a firm or designer that has conceptualised and brought to life a temporary pop-up or installation. The winning project should ideally demonstrate strong community engagement, contribute meaningfully to its intended purpose, offer an immersive experience, and incorporate innovative materials. This pop-up can be in any public space, including but not limited to trade fairs, streets, malls, or hotel lobbies.
Ahead of the identity Design Awards gala event, the People’s Choice Award allows guests to vote for their favourite residential project among the shortlisted projects.
Ahead of the identity Design Awards gala event, the People’s Choice Award allows guests to vote for their favourite commercial project among the shortlisted projects across selected categories.
